Pike's mission is to develop in our students a life-long love of learning, a deep respect for others, the joy of physical activity, and a creative spirit. A Pike education is a journey, where our teachers challenge, nurture, and inspire our students to become independent learners and responsible citizens.
Successful candidates are academically strong in a variety of areas, exhibit a commitment to learning, and demonstrate the respect necessary for building an inclusive community. The Pike School seeks students who represent a diverse range of racial, economic, cultural, ethnic, and religious backgrounds. We recognize the importance of all kinds of diversity, including gender balance, at each grade.
For more than two decades, our community outreach initiative, The Merrimack Valley Program (MVP), has been providing a Pike School education to two public school students from the Merrimack Valley each year.
Preference is extended to qualified Pre-k, Kindergarten, and Grade Six sibling applicants of currently enrolled students and children of faculty and staff; however acceptance is not guaranteed.
